// $Id$
/*
* Copyright (C) 2010 sk89q <http://www.sk89q.com>
*
* This program is free software: you can redistribute it and/or modify
* it under the terms of the GNU General Public License as published by
* the Free Software Foundation, either version 3 of the License, or
* (at your option) any later version.
*
* This program is distributed in the hope that it will be useful,
* but WITHOUT ANY WARRANTY; without even the implied warranty of
* M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
* GNU General Public License for more details.
*
* You should have received a copy of the GNU General Public License
* along with this program. If not, see <http://www.gnu.org/licenses/>.
*/
package net.citizensnpcs.api.command;
import java.util.HashSet;
import java.util.List;
import java.util.Map;
import java.util.Set;
import java.util.regex.Pattern;
import org.bukkit.Bukkit;
import org.bukkit.Location;
import org.bukkit.World;
import org.bukkit.command.BlockCommandSender;
import org.bukkit.command.CommandSender;
import org.bukkit.entity.Player;
import org.bukkit.util.EulerAngle;
import com.google.common.base.CharMatcher;
import com.google.common.base.Joiner;
import com.google.common.base.Splitter;
import com.google.common.collect.Iterables;
import com.google.common.collect.Lists;
import com.google.common.collect.Maps;
import net.citizensnpcs.api.command.exception.CommandException;
public class CommandContext {
protected String[] args;
protected final Set<Character> flags = new HashSet<Character>();
private Location location = null;
private final String[] rawArgs;
private final CommandSender sender;
protected final Map<String, String> valueFlags = Maps.newHashMap();
public CommandContext(boolean clearFlags, CommandSender sender, String[] args) {
this.sender = sender;
this.rawArgs = new String[args.length];
System.arraycopy(args, 0, rawArgs, 0, args.length);
int i = 1;
for (; i < args.length; i++) {
// initial pass for quotes
args[i] = args[i].trim();
if (args[i].length() == 0) {
// Ignore this
continue;
} else if (args[i].charAt(0) == '{') {
String json = args[i];
for (int inner = i + 1; inner < args.length; inner++) {
if (CharMatcher.is('{').countIn(json) - CharMatcher.is('}').countIn(json) == 0)
break;
json += " " + args[inner];
args[inner] = "";
}
args[i] = json;
} else if (args[i].charAt(0) == '\'' || args[i].charAt(0) == '"' || args[i].charAt(0) == '`') {
char quote = args[i].charAt(0);
String quoted = args[i].substring(1); // remove initial quote
if (quoted.length() > 0 && quoted.charAt(quoted.length() - 1) == quote) {
args[i] = quoted.substring(0, quoted.length() - 1);
continue;
}
for (int inner = i + 1; inner < args.length; inner++) {
if (args[inner].isEmpty())
continue;
String test = args[inner].trim();
quoted += " " + test;
if (test.charAt(test.length() - 1) == quote) {
args[i] = quoted.substring(0, quoted.length() - 1);
// remove ending quote
for (int j = i + 1; j <= inner; ++j) {
args[j] = ""; // collapse previous
}
break;
}
}
}
}
for (i = 1; i < args.length; ++i) {
// second pass for flags
int length = args[i].length();
if (length == 0)
continue;
if (i + 1 < args.length && length > 2 && VALUE_FLAG.matcher(args[i]).matches()) {
int inner = i + 1;
while (args[inner].length() == 0) {
// later args may have been quoted
if (++inner >= args.length) {
inner = -1;
break;
}
}
if (inner != -1) {
valueFlags.put(args[i].toLowerCase().substring(2), args[inner]);
if (clearFlags) {
args[i] = "";
args[inner] = "";
}
}
} else if (FLAG.matcher(args[i]).matches()) {
for (int k = 1; k < args[i].length(); k++) {
flags.add(args[i].charAt(k));
}
args[i] = "";
}
}
List<String> copied = Lists.newArrayList();
for (String arg : args) {
arg = arg.trim();
if (arg == null || arg.isEmpty())
continue;
copied.add(arg.trim());
}
this.args = copied.toArray(new String[copied.size()]);
}
public CommandContext(CommandSender sender, String[] args) {
this(true, sender, args);
}
public CommandContext(String[] args) {
this(null, args);
}
public int argsLength() {
return args.length - 1;
}
public String getCommand() {
return args[0];
}
public double getDouble(int index) throws NumberFormatException {
return Double.parseDouble(args[index + 1]);
}
public double getDouble(int index, double def) throws NumberFormatException {
return index + 1 < args.length ? Double.parseDouble(args[index + 1]) : def;
}
public String getFlag(String ch) {
return valueFlags.get(ch);
}
public String getFlag(String ch, String def) {
final String value = valueFlags.get(ch);
if (value == null) {
return def;
}
return value;
}
public double getFlagDouble(String ch) throws NumberFormatException {
return Double.parseDouble(valueFlags.get(ch));
}
public double getFlagDouble(String ch, double def) throws NumberFormatException {
final String value = valueFlags.get(ch);
if (value == null) {
return def;
}
return Double.parseDouble(value);
}
public int getFlagInteger(String ch) throws NumberFormatException {
return Integer.parseInt(valueFlags.get(ch));
}
public int getFlagInteger(String ch, int def) throws NumberFormatException {
final String value = valueFlags.get(ch);
if (value == null) {
return def;
}
return Integer.parseInt(value);
}
public Set<Character> getFlags() {
return flags;
}
public int getFlagTicks(String ch) throws NumberFormatException {
return parseTicks(valueFlags.get(ch));
}
public int getFlagTicks(String ch, int def) throws NumberFormatException {
final String value = valueFlags.get(ch);
if (value == null) {
return def;
}
return parseTicks(value);
}
public int getInteger(int index) throws NumberFormatException {
return Integer.parseInt(args[index + 1]);
}
public int getInteger(int index, int def) throws NumberFormatException {
if (index + 1 < args.length) {
try {
return Integer.parseInt(args[index + 1]);
} catch (NumberFormatException ex) {
}
}
return def;
}
public String getJoinedStrings(int initialIndex) {
return getJoinedStrings(initialIndex, ' ');
}
public String getJoinedStrings(int initialIndex, char delimiter) {
initialIndex = initialIndex + 1;
StringBuilder buffer = new StringBuilder(args[initialIndex]);
for (int i = initialIndex + 1; i < args.length; i++) {
buffer.append(delimiter).append(args[i]);
}
return buffer.toString().trim();
}
public String[] getPaddedSlice(int index, int padding) {
String[] slice = new String[args.length - index + padding];
System.arraycopy(args, index, slice, padding, args.length - index);
return slice;
}
public String getRawCommand() {
return Joiner.on(' ').join(rawArgs);
}
public Location getSenderLocation() throws CommandException {
if (location != null || sender == null)
return location;
if (hasValueFlag("location")) {
return parseLocation(location, getFlag("location"));
}
if (sender instanceof Player) {
location = ((Player) sender).getLocation();
} else if (sender instanceof BlockCommandSender) {
location = ((BlockCommandSender) sender).getBlock().getLocation();
}
return location;
}
public Location getSenderTargetBlockLocation() throws CommandException {
if (sender == null)
return location;
if (hasValueFlag("location")) {
return parseLocation(location, getFlag("location"));
}
if (sender instanceof Player) {
location = ((Player) sender).getTargetBlock((java.util.Set<org.bukkit.Material>) null, 50).getLocation();
} else if (sender instanceof BlockCommandSender) {
location = ((BlockCommandSender) sender).getBlock().getLocation();
}
return location;
}
public String[] getSlice(int index) {
String[] slice = new String[args.length - index - 1];
System.arraycopy(args, index + 1, slice, 0, args.length - index - 1);
return slice;
}
public String getString(int index) {
return args[index + 1];
}
public String getString(int index, String def) {
return index + 1 < args.length ? args[index + 1] : def;
}
public int getTicks(int index) throws NumberFormatException {
return parseTicks(args[index + 1]);
}
public Map<String, String> getValueFlags() {
return valueFlags;
}
public boolean hasAnyFlags() {
return valueFlags.size() > 0 || flags.size() > 0;
}
public boolean hasAnyValueFlag(String... strings) {
for (String s : strings) {
if (hasValueFlag(s)) {
return true;
}
}
return false;
}
public boolean hasFlag(char ch) {
return flags.contains(ch);
}
public boolean hasValueFlag(String ch) {
return valueFlags.containsKey(ch);
}
public int length() {
return args.length;
}
public boolean matches(String command) {
return args[0].equalsIgnoreCase(command);
}
public EulerAngle parseEulerAngle(String input) {
List<Double> pose = Lists
.newArrayList(Iterables.transform(Splitter.on(',').split(input), (s) -> Double.parseDouble(s)));
return new EulerAngle(pose.get(0), pose.get(1), pose.get(2));
}
public int parseTicks(String dur) {
dur = dur.trim();
char last = Character.toLowerCase(dur.charAt(dur.length() - 1));
if (Character.isDigit(last)) {
return Integer.parseInt(dur);
}
int factor = 1;
if (last == 's') {
factor = 20;
}
if (last == 'm') {
factor = 20 * 60;
}
if (last == 'h') {
factor = 20 * 60 * 60;
}
if (last == 'd') {
factor = 20 * 60 * 60 * 24;
}
return (int) Math.ceil(Double.parseDouble(dur.substring(0, dur.length() - 1)) * factor);
}
public static Location parseLocation(Location currentLocation, String flag) throws CommandException {
boolean denizen = flag.startsWith("l@");
String[] parts = Iterables.toArray(LOCATION_SPLITTER.split(flag.replaceFirst("l@", "")), String.class);
if (parts.length > 0) {
String worldName = currentLocation != null ? currentLocation.getWorld().getName() : "";
double x = 0, y = 0, z = 0;
float yaw = 0F, pitch = 0F;
switch (parts.length) {
case 6:
if (denizen) {
worldName = parts[5].replaceFirst("w@", "");
} else
pitch = Float.parseFloat(parts[5]);
case 5:
if (denizen) {
pitch = Float.parseFloat(parts[4]);
} else
yaw = Float.parseFloat(parts[4]);
case 4:
if (denizen && parts.length > 4) {
yaw = Float.parseFloat(parts[3]);
} else
worldName = parts[3].replaceFirst("w@", "");
case 3:
x = Double.parseDouble(parts[0]);
y = Double.parseDouble(parts[1]);
z = Double.parseDouble(parts[2]);
break;
default:
throw new CommandException(CommandMessages.INVALID_SPAWN_LOCATION);
}
World world = Bukkit.getWorld(worldName);
if (world == null)
throw new CommandException(CommandMessages.INVALID_SPAWN_LOCATION);
return new Location(world, x, y, z, yaw, pitch);
} else {
Player search = Bukkit.getPlayerExact(flag);
if (search == null)
throw new CommandException(CommandMessages.PLAYER_NOT_FOUND_FOR_SPAWN);
return search.getLocation();
}
}
private static final Pattern FLAG = Pattern.compile("^-[a-zA-Z]+$");
private static final Splitter LOCATION_SPLITTER = Splitter.on(Pattern.compile("[,:]")).omitEmptyStrings();
private static final Pattern VALUE_FLAG = Pattern.compile("^--[a-zA-Z0-9-]+$");
}
